I wanted to use cars that were raced during the FIA GT Championship era before 2000.
Like you said, the Lamborghini, Ford, Nissan and Chevrolet were introduced in 2009/10.

The Toyota TS020 GT-ONE was not a GT1, it was only the name of the car. It was in fact an LMP (Le Mans Prototype) but was initially designed for GT1. But it was never a GT1 car.

I considered the Panoz GTR-1

The Lotus Espirit probably would be able to output as much performance than the others.

The Ferrari F40 '92 is just a road car and could possibly never keep up with the likes of the McLaren, Jaguar, Lamborghini, Mercedes, Nissan and Chrysler.

The other cars that were classified as GT1 were the Ferrari 550/575 Maranello, the Lister Storm (it is too heavy to spec in this) and the Porsche 911 GT1. The Ferrari and Porsche are not in GT6 so cannot be part of this series.




EDIT: did a little research on the GT-ONE and, apologies @Harsk100, yes it was a GT1 car. It competed in the FIA GT Championship in 1999, only to be beaten vigorously by the Mercedes-Benz CLK LM and the Posche 911 GT1.
